Reputator Posted July 30, 2021 Share Posted July 30, 2021 Well I watched a couple episodes of this, and....not a fan. The Beast Wars characters look like they should, but almost all their personalities have been completely changed to fit the new story. I'm also not a fan of their choice of voice characterization. This probably wouldn't be as apparent if I didn't just recently rewatch the first two seasons of the old Beast Wars show all the way through. Optimus Primal is a temperamental angsty grump. Tigertron is now a restless aggressive fighter. Rex Megatron has a higher pitched voice that's played to be far more subservient and less authoritative and cunning. There's bits and pieces still there, like Rhinox being highly intelligent and tech savvy, and Dinobot wanting to leave the Predacons (though they stripped him of his massive pride and ego, which was a big part of his character). It's all done to fit the revised narrative (it's an alternate universe, apparently), so you could argue these aren't the same Beast Wars characters exactly but I can't imagine the old fans of the 90s show being all THAT pleased. 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
